OpenVPN е една от най-разпространените технологии за изграждане на защитени връзки чрез интернет. Използването на OpenVPN носи много предимства, особено когато става въпрос за сигурност и гъвкавост. В това ръководство се фокусираме върху съвместимостта на OpenVPN и обясняваме защо използването на SSL-VPN е изгодно.
Най-важни заключения
OpenVPN използва библиотеката OpenSSL и предлага широка поддръжка за различни криптографски алгоритми. Технологията е съвместима с основните стандарти като SSL и TLS. OpenVPN може да се изпълнява през TCP и UDP и предлага възможност за ефективно маскиране на връзките. Въпреки това, OpenVPN не е съвместим с всички протоколи, което трябва да се вземе предвид при планирането на VPN настройка.
Основите на съвместимостта на OpenVPN
OpenVPN използва библиотеката OpenSSL, което означава, че може да разчита на най-сигурните стандарти и протоколи, включително SSL V3 и TLS V1. Тези стандарти гарантират високо ниво на сигурност за данните, предавани през VPN.
Използването на OpenVPN позволява разделяне на връзките на два основни протоколи: TCP (Протокол за управление на предаванията) и UDP (Протокол за потребителски датаграми). Тази гъвкавост е решаваща, тъй като можеш да избираш в зависимост от изискванията и мрежовата инфраструктура, кой протокол е най-подходящ за твоя случай.

Например, ако използваш TCP порт 443 за OpenVPN, трафикът може да бъде оформен така, че да изглежда като обикновена HTTPS връзка. Това затруднява потенциалния нападател или мрежов анализатор да разпознае, че се използва VPN услуга и е особено полезно в ограничителни мрежи.
Поддържани криптографски алгоритми
OpenVPN поддържа множество криптографски алгоритми. Сред обичайните алгоритми са AES, Blowfish, 3DES и Camellia. AES се счита за един от най-сигурните алгоритми и е препоръчителният избор за повечето приложения. Въпреки това, не е достатъчно просто да избереш един алгоритъм; също така трябва да се вземат предвид изискванията за сигурност на твоята мрежа.
Гъвкавостта не се гарантира само чрез избора на протоколи, но и чрез поддръжката на различни алгоритми. Това означава, че можеш да настроиш настройките за сигурност, за да отговорят на специфичните предизвикателства на твоята мрежа.
Съвместимост с различни сертификати
OpenVPN е съвместим със SSL/TLS RSA сертификати. Тези сертификати са от съществено значение за сигурната автентикация между клиентите и сървъра. Друг важен елемент е X.509 PKI (Инфраструктура с открит ключ), която играе централна роля в архитектурата на сигурността на OpenVPN.

Допълнително, OpenVPN поддържа NAT (Превод на мрежов адрес) и различни виртуални мрежови интерфейси. Това ти позволява да създадеш множество конфигурации за различни случаи на използване. Обаче, имай предвид, че OpenVPN не е съвместим с всички протоколи.
Ограничения на съвместимостта
OpenVPN не е съвместим с протоколи като PPTP, L2TP/IKE и някои други протоколи. Това означава, че не можеш да се опитваш да свържеш PPTP клиент с OpenVPN, тъй като тези технологии работят основополагаемо различно.
От версия 1.5 OpenVPN е въведен възможността за тунелизиране на връзки през TCP, което предлага нова гъвкавост в използването. И тук порт 443 е от значение, за да се минимизират потенциалните слабости, свързани с разпознаваемостта на трафика.
Изисквания към софтуера и платформи
На клиентската и сървърната страна трябва да инсталираш софтуера OpenVPN. Няма браузър-клиент за OpenVPN, което означава, че трябва да инсталираш софтуера локално. Софтуерът обаче е широко разпространен и поддържа множество операционни системи, включително Linux, Windows, macOS и Solaris.
Освен това, OpenVPN работи на много други платформи, включително устройства като защитни стени и различни базирани на Linux системи. Това гарантира, че имаш множество опции, за да настроиш своето VPN според специфичните си изисквания.
Перспективи за практиката
С знанията за изграждането на OpenVPN настройка и необходимите софтуерни изисквания, сега е време да преминеш в практиката. Когато си готов, можеш да настроиш собствено OpenVPN на Linux сървър и да имаш достъп от различни устройства като Windows, macOS, Android и iOS.
Подготви се добре за следващия раздел, в който ще преминем през инсталацията и конфигурацията стъпка по стъпка.
Резюме – Съвместимост и настройка на OpenVPN
OpenVPN предлага гъвкаво, сигурно и персонализирано решение за създаване на VPN връзки. Благодарение на съвместимостта с надеждни протоколи и различни криптографски алгоритми, OpenVPN може да бъде адаптирано към разнообразни технически условия, което го прави оптимален избор за много приложения.
Често задавани въпроси
Какво е OpenVPN?OpenVPN е протокол с отворен код за VPN, който позволява сигурни връзки чрез интернет.
Какви стандарти за криптиране поддържа OpenVPN?OpenVPN поддържа много стандарт, включително AES, Blowfish, 3DES и Camellia.
Колко операционни системи поддържа OpenVPN?OpenVPN поддържа множество операционни системи, включително Linux, Windows, macOS и Solaris.
Съвместим ли е OpenVPN с протоколи като PPTP?Не, OpenVPN не е съвместим с PPTP или L2TP/IKE.
Мога ли да използвам OpenVPN през браузър?Няма браузър-клиент за OpenVPN; софтуерът трябва да бъде инсталиран локално.